Usually microcontrollers have a few oscillators, and one of them is main. Programm runs from main oscillators, some periferals,like ADC, UART, timers, etc run with another oscillators,mostly slower then main. Then process end, they wake up MCU from that mode.

Even 1 hour of idling per week could cost your business $65 per truck per year, assuming an average price of $2.50/g (AAA). Aside from the costs, idling impacts vehicle health.
